Description
Two
photographs
,
taken
on
board
the
space
shuttle
Discovery
during
its
seven-day
mission
in
1984
,
include
Akron
native
Judith
Resnik
. The
first
photograph
is
a
group
shot
of the
six
crew
members
,
shown
(counterclockwise
from
center)
:
Crew
Commander
Henry
N
.
Hartsfield
Jr.
,
Pilot
Michael
L
.
Coats
,
Mission
Specialists
Steven
A.
Hawley
and
Judith
A.
Resnik
,
Payload
Specialist
Charles
D
.
Walker
, and
Mission
Specialist
Richard
N
. "
Nike
"
Mullane
. A
second
photograph
shows
Resnik
on the
flight
deck
of the
Discovery
looking
out
toward
the
mid-deck
.
Both
photographs
measure
8
"
x
10
"
(20.32
x
25.4
cm)
.
Resnik
(1949-1986)
was
born
in
Akron
and
graduated
from
Firestone
High
School
. She
earned
a
bachelor
of
science
degree
in
electrical
engineering
from
Carnegie-Mellon
University
in
1970
, and a
doctorate
in
electrical
engineering
from the
University
of
Maryland
in
1977
. She
began
working
at
RCA
as a
design
engineer
in
1971
and was a
biomedical
engineer
and
staff
fellow
in the
Laboratory
of
Neurophysiology
at the
National
Institutes
of
Health
in
Bethesda
,
Maryland
, from
1974
to
1977
. She was
selected
as an
astronaut
candidate
by
NASA
in
1978
.
During
her
first
mission
in
space
,
Resnik
and the
crew
of the
Discovery
became
known
as "
Icebusters
" by
successfully
removing
hazardous
ice
particles
from the
orbiter
using
the
Remote
Manipulator
System
.
Resnik
was
killed
during
her
second
mission
on
January
28
,
1986
when
the
space
shuttle
Challenger
exploded
shortly
after
liftoff
.
